Small businesses can benefit significantly from implementing effective search engine optimization (SEO) strategies. However, as a small business owner with limited resources, it can be daunting to know where to start. This article will provide a guide to the top companies that small businesses should watch and learn from when it comes to SEO.
1. Moz
Moz is a leading SEO tool provider that offers a comprehensive suite of tools to help businesses improve their website rankings. Their tools provide a range of features, including keyword research, link building, website analytics, and more. Moz has gained a reputation for providing reliable and user-friendly tools that anyone can use, regardless of their SEO expertise.
2. Neil Patel Digital
Neil Patel is a renowned marketing expert who has a lot of experience helping websites rank higher on Google. He is the founder of Neil Patel Digital, which offers a range of marketing services, including SEO. Neil Patel provides a wealth of information on his website, including tutorials and guides on how to improve your search engine rankings.
3. Ahrefs
Ahrefs is a powerful SEO tool that provides a wide range of features, including keyword research, content analysis, and backlink tracking. Their tools are designed to help businesses improve their search engine rankings and attract more organic traffic to their websites.
4. SEMrush
SEMrush is a popular tool for SEO professionals that provides a variety of features, including keyword research, competitor analysis, and website audit reports. The SEMrush blog is a great resource for businesses looking to learn more about SEO and digital marketing.
5. Backlinko
Backlinko is an SEO blog founded by Brian Dean, a successful entrepreneur and SEO expert. The blog is focused on providing actionable tips and strategies that businesses can use to improve their website rankings.
6. Yoast
Yoast is a popular SEO plugin for WordPress that helps businesses optimize their website content for search engines. The plugin provides a range of features, including keyword analysis, content optimization, and a built-in XML sitemap generator.
7. Google
Google is the search engine that dominates the market, so it’s crucial for businesses to understand how it works. Google provides a range of resources to help businesses optimize their websites, including the Google Search Console, Google Analytics, and the Webmaster Central Blog.
